I spent Friday morning cutting the side triangles for the scrap slab blocks, and the afternoon and evening sewing the blocks together. There they are at the bottom of this photo.
I started arranging the blocks, and soon got to this. I had a lot of blocks left, so I made it bigger.
This is it, and finished it will be about 60" x 72". I'll sew the blocks together in the next few days. Looking at it, I also realized it has new name.
Fruit Loops.
Yes, I will continue making scrap slab triangle in other colors, cleaning out the little accessory bins. I really liked the red layout in yesterday's post. I'll definitely use that one for another version.
